SEO

Essential SEO Software: Must-Have Tools for 2025 Success

January 31, 2025

SEO tools are like the Swiss Army knives of the digital marketing world. Whether you're a seasoned pro or just getting your feet wet, having the right software can make all the difference. It’s not just about getting more eyes on your website; it’s about making sure those eyes belong to the right people. With 2025 creeping up on us, now’s the time to take a good look at the tools that can help you stay ahead of the game.

In this article, we're going to break down some of the must-have SEO software for the coming year. From keyword research and backlink analysis to content optimization and performance tracking, we’ve got you covered. So, grab a cup of coffee, settle in, and let’s explore how these tools can turbocharge your SEO efforts.

Keyword Research: Finding What People Are Looking For

If you’ve ever tried to find a needle in a haystack, you’ll appreciate the magic of keyword research tools. They help you figure out exactly what your potential customers are searching for. Think of it as having a map in a new city—you could wander aimlessly, or you could have a plan.

Ahrefs is a popular choice for many SEO enthusiasts. It’s got a powerful keyword explorer that not only shows you what people are searching for but also how difficult it might be to rank for those terms. This tool can save you a ton of time and effort by steering you away from overly competitive keywords.

Another great option is SEMrush. It’s like having your own personal marketing assistant. SEMrush helps you identify keywords that are not only relevant but also achievable. Plus, it offers insights into your competitors’ strategies, which can be incredibly enlightening.

Remember, keyword research isn’t just about picking words that sound good. It’s about understanding the intent behind those searches. Are people looking for information, or are they ready to buy? This insight will help you tailor your content to meet your audience's needs.

On-Page Optimization: Making Every Word Count

Once you've got your keywords sorted, the next step is optimizing your content. This is where on-page SEO tools come into play. They help ensure that your content is not only engaging but also search-engine-friendly.

Yoast SEO is a well-loved plugin for WordPress users. It's like having a checklist for each piece of content. It’ll nudge you to include keywords in your titles, headings, and meta descriptions. Plus, it offers readability suggestions, making sure your content is both SEO-friendly and user-friendly.

For those who prefer a more integrated approach, Surfer SEO is worth a look. It analyzes your content against top-ranking pages for your target keywords and suggests improvements. Whether it's tweaking your word count or adding semantically related terms, Surfer SEO helps you fine-tune your content.

On-page optimization is about balance. You want to keep your readers engaged while also making sure search engines know what your content is about. By using these tools, you can achieve that perfect mix.

Technical SEO: Fine-Tuning Your Website’s Performance

Technical SEO might sound a bit daunting, but it’s a crucial part of the puzzle. It’s about ensuring your website is in tip-top shape so search engines can easily crawl and index it. Think of it as the foundation of your SEO house. Without it, everything else might crumble.

Google Search Console is a free and invaluable tool for monitoring your website’s performance. It alerts you to any technical issues, like crawl errors or mobile usability problems. Plus, it provides data on how often your site appears in search results and which queries are driving traffic.

Another handy tool is Screaming Frog SEO Spider. It’s like a search engine’s eye view of your website. It crawls your site and highlights issues like broken links, duplicate content, and missing metadata. This tool is especially useful for larger websites where manual checks would be impractical.

While it might not be the most glamorous part of SEO, ensuring your site is technically sound is essential. It’s about creating a smooth path for both search engines and users, leading to better visibility and engagement.

Backlink Analysis: Building Your Site’s Authority

Backlinks are like votes of confidence from other websites. They tell search engines that your content is valuable and trustworthy. But not all backlinks are created equal. Quality matters more than quantity, which is why backlink analysis tools are so important.

Majestic is a tool that specializes in link analysis. It provides a detailed view of your backlink profile, showing you where your links are coming from and how valuable they are. Majestic’s Trust Flow and Citation Flow metrics help you gauge the quality of your backlinks, giving you a clearer picture of your site’s authority.

Ahrefs also shines in this department. Its backlink checker is one of the best, providing insights into who’s linking to your competitors and why. This information can help you identify potential opportunities for your own backlink strategy.

Building a strong backlink profile takes time and effort, but it’s worth it. By focusing on high-quality links, you can enhance your site’s authority and search engine ranking.

Competitor Analysis: Learning from the Best

In the world of SEO, keeping an eye on your competition is just as important as focusing on your own efforts. Competitor analysis tools help you understand what others in your niche are doing well and where there might be opportunities for you to stand out.

SEMrush is fantastic for this purpose. Its competitive analysis features allow you to compare your domain against others, revealing traffic sources, keyword rankings, and backlink profiles. This kind of insight can be invaluable when planning your SEO strategy.

Another tool to consider is SpyFu. It digs deep into your competitors' PPC and SEO strategies, showing you the keywords they're targeting and how much they're spending. This information can help you make informed decisions about your own campaigns.

By understanding what your competitors are doing, you can find inspiration for your own strategies while identifying gaps that you can exploit. It’s all about learning from the best and making it your own.

Content Creation: Crafting Compelling Stories

Content is the heart of SEO. It’s what attracts visitors to your site and keeps them coming back. But creating content that resonates with both readers and search engines isn’t always easy. That’s where content creation tools come in.

BuzzSumo is a great tool for finding trending topics and popular content in your niche. It shows you what's resonating with audiences, helping you create content that's both relevant and engaging. Plus, it offers insights into who’s sharing this content, giving you a chance to connect with influencers in your field.

For those who struggle with writer’s block, Grammarly is a lifesaver. It goes beyond basic grammar checks, offering style suggestions that can help improve your writing. Whether it’s making your sentences clearer or enhancing your tone, Grammarly helps you craft content that sings.

Creating great content is a mix of art and science. By using these tools, you can ensure your stories not only capture attention but also drive traffic and conversions.

Rank Tracking: Keeping Tabs on Your Progress

Once you've got your SEO strategy in motion, it’s important to track how your efforts are paying off. Rank tracking tools help you keep an eye on where your site stands in search engine results, allowing you to adjust your tactics as needed.

Moz Pro offers a user-friendly way to monitor your rankings. It tracks your site’s performance over time, showing you where you’re improving and where there’s room for growth. Plus, its alerts feature lets you know if there are any significant changes you need to address.

AccuRanker is another reliable option. It provides real-time rank tracking, making it easy to see how your keywords are performing. With its clean interface and detailed reports, AccuRanker is a favorite among many SEO professionals.

Rank tracking is like having a GPS for your SEO journey. It lets you know where you are and helps you plot the course for where you want to go.

Performance Analytics: Measuring Your Success

Finally, it’s essential to understand how your SEO efforts impact your overall performance. Performance analytics tools provide insights into how visitors are interacting with your site and where you might improve.

Google Analytics is a no-brainer here. It offers a wealth of data about your site’s traffic, including visitor demographics, behavior, and conversion rates. By analyzing this data, you can identify trends and make data-driven decisions to enhance your strategy.

Hotjar complements Google Analytics by providing heatmaps and session recordings. These features show you how users navigate your site, revealing friction points and areas that could use some TLC. With Hotjar, you can make your site more user-friendly and effective.

Understanding your site's performance is crucial for ongoing success. By leveraging these analytics tools, you can ensure your SEO strategy remains effective and aligned with your goals.

Final Thoughts

Throughout this article, we’ve explored various SEO tools that can elevate your strategy in 2025. From keyword research to performance analytics, each tool plays a vital role in helping you attract and retain the right audience. Remember, the key to success lies in choosing the tools that best fit your needs and using them to their full potential.

Now, if you’re looking for expert help to navigate the SEO waters, I recommend considering Pattern. We help ecommerce brands and SaaS startups grow by driving more traffic from Google and turning that traffic into paying customers. Unlike most SEO agencies, we focus on results—not just rankings. By creating programmatic landing pages and conversion-focused content, we ensure your brand gets found by people ready to buy. And we don’t believe SEO should take forever to show results. At Pattern, we view SEO as part of a bigger growth strategy, looking through a performance marketing lens to deliver real ROI. So, let’s make SEO a growth channel that drives sales and lowers your customer acquisition costs.

Other posts you might like

How to Add Custom Content Sections in Shopify: A Step-by-Step Guide

Setting up a Shopify store is like starting a new adventure in the world of ecommerce. You've got your products ready, your branding is on point, and your site is live. But what if you want to add a little more flair to your store? Maybe a custom section that showcases testimonials or a special promotion? That's where custom content sections come into play.

Read more

How to Insert Products into Your Shopify Blog Effortlessly

Running a Shopify store is an exciting endeavor, but keeping your blog and products in sync can sometimes feel like a juggling act. Imagine writing an engaging blog post and wishing you could add your top-selling products right there in the text. Well, good news—Shopify makes it possible to do just that!

Read more

How to Implement Programmatic SEO for Ecommerce Growth

Ever wondered how some ecommerce sites seem to magically appear at the top of search results, while others are buried pages deep? The secret sauce often involves programmatic SEO, a smart way to boost your website's visibility and attract more customers. If you're an ecommerce business owner looking to grow your online presence, understanding programmatic SEO might just be your ticket to increased traffic and sales.

Read more

Integrating Your WordPress Blog with Shopify: A Step-by-Step Guide

Are you running a WordPress blog and considering expanding your ecommerce capabilities with Shopify? If so, you're not alone. Many bloggers and small business owners are integrating these two powerful platforms to streamline their content and sales channels. This combination allows you to maintain your engaging blog on WordPress while managing your store efficiently on Shopify.

Read more

How to Sort Your Shopify Blog Posts by Date: A Step-by-Step Guide

Sorting your Shopify blog posts by date can be a game-changer for managing your content effectively. Whether you're a seasoned Shopify user or just getting started, understanding how to sort your blog posts by date can help you keep your content organized, relevant, and easy to navigate for your readers.

Read more

How to Use Dynamic Content on Shopify to Increase Engagement

Dynamic content can be a game-changer for your Shopify store, transforming static shopping experiences into lively, interactive ones. It’s like adding a personal touch to each customer's visit, making them feel seen and valued. But where do you start, and how can you make it work for you?

Read more